John Dolittle leads a mundane life as a respected, but unfulfilled, physician in 19th century England. A bachelor who resides with his sister, Dolittle seeks to liven up the home by inviting various exotic animals to live with them. Even though this scares off his sister, as well as nearly all other human interaction, and leads to his near financial ruin, Dolittle plunges ahead into his new venture, learning to communicate with the animals in their own languages and finding cures for their specific illnesses. Dolittle soon finds himself a celebrity in the animal kingdom and feels compelled to invest fully in the cause of being their savior. His life is turned upside down when he embarks on a voyage to Africa seeking to cure a monkey epidemic. This journey results in shipwreck, kidnapping, and even encounters with pirates.
